The Art of Following Up with Confidence

Following up with potential sponsors can be nerve-wracking, especially after facing initial rejection. However, developing the right mindset and approach can turn these rejections into stepping stones towards success. Here are some strategies to follow up with confidence:

1. Positive Mindset:

Approach every follow-up with a positive mindset. Remind yourself that rejection is not a reflection of your value, but rather a temporary setback. Stay focused on your goals and perseverance, and don't let rejection dampen your spirit.

2. Personalized Communication:

Avoid generic follow-up emails or calls. Instead, personalize your communication by referencing specific details from your initial proposal or highlighting any recent achievements. This personal touch will demonstrate your genuine interest and dedication.

3. Building Relationships:

Focus on building a relationship with your potential sponsors rather than solely seeking financial assistance. Engage with their brand, share their content on social media, and attend relevant industry events. This will create a sense of familiarity and trust.

4. Persistence and Resilience:

Rejection is part of the journey towards success. Be persistent and resilient in following up with potential sponsors. If you don't receive a response, don't be discouraged. Instead, wait for an appropriate time and send a polite follow-up email or call again. Keep your goals in mind and continue pursuing other potential sponsors simultaneously.

Turning Rejection Into Success

While initial rejections can be disheartening, they can also pave the way for greater success. Here's how to turn rejection into a positive outcome:

1. Analyze and Learn:

Take time to analyze your initial proposal and reflect on any areas for improvement. Ask for feedback from sponsors who rejected your proposal, if possible. Use this feedback to refine your approach and make necessary adjustments to your future proposals.

2. Seek Alternative Solutions:

If a potential sponsor rejects your proposal, explore alternative ways to achieve your goals. This could include crowdfunding, product partnerships, or approaching smaller brands with a similar target audience. Stay open-minded and persistent in finding alternative paths.

3. Revisit with Fresh Ideas:

After making improvements based on the feedback received, consider revisiting sponsors who initially rejected your proposal. Present them with fresh ideas, showcasing your dedication and growth. Sometimes, sponsors may appreciate your proactive approach and change their decision.

4. Network and Collaborate:

Networking is vital in any industry. Attend networking events, connect with industry professionals, and collaborate with like-minded individuals. Building a strong network can open doors to potential sponsors and increase your chances of success.
